Following the successful reopening of Princess Senses The Mangrove on February 1, Princess Hotels & Resorts Jamaica is pleased to announce that Princess Grand Jamaica will officially reopen its doors on March 1, 2026, reintroducing the brand’s full two-resort experience along Jamaica’s breathtaking North Coast.
Set in a lush historic mangrove and overlooking turquoise Caribbean waters, Princess Grand Jamaica is designed for unforgettable family getaways with 590 spacious suites with ocean views, including Family and Master Suites, ideal for groups or large families. The beachfront resort features a water park with thrilling slides, children’s and teen clubs, babysitting services, non-motorized water sports, three swimming pools and an extensive daily entertainment programme.
Families can expect a lively atmosphere for all ages, complemented by diverse dining experiences in multiple restaurants and bars, theme nights, live performances and interactive activities tailored to every generation. Carefully designed shared spaces promote connection, while expansive accommodations allow larger families and multi-generational groups to travel in comfort under one roof. Princess Grand Jamaica has been named the World’s Best New MICE Hotel and the Best New MICE Hotel in the Caribbean at the 2025 World MICE Awards. It adds extra prestige to Jamaica’s north coast and enhances its appeal for meetings, incentives and group travel.
Just steps away, Princess Senses The Mangrove, the brand’s sophisticated adults-only retreat that reopened on February 1, offers a serene counterpoint for guests seeking tranquility, upscale dining and exclusive overwater accommodations. Together, the two adjacent properties create a dynamic experience where families, couples and groups can tailor their stay to suit their travel style, while enjoying the scale and amenities of a fully integrated resort destination.
